What happens when you contact us?
Our initial contact may be via e-mail or phone, regardless of the contact medium, we will talk a little about your intentions, what you are looking for and how you might want to approach the process. We will also briefly discuss our approach, from style to values and if we mutually agree there is spark of compatibility we will schedule a meeting.
During the meeting we will ask more in depth questions about your goals for the project, start to clarify your style preferences and the level of collaboration you are comfortable with. We will also make available a large sample of work we have done that matches your needs. We will be looking for points of connection through out the meeting and we will be verifying them as we go.
The meetings generally last about an hour to an hour and a half depending on how well we connect. They usually end with (A) a strong feeling of connection that allows us to set a time for contract signing ( B) a desire to “sleep on it” by either of us or (C) a strong feeling that a working relationship may not be possible. If during the meeting or after we have” slept on it” we don’t feel a match we will happily provide you with referrals to a photographer better suited for you.
